Full job description
Key Exposure Desired:
Application, data, and infrastructure governance.
Legacy on-premise or modern cloud IGA offerings.
Hands-on development and customization.
Direct technical and business engagement with customers.
WHAT YOU WILL DO:
Deployment & Integration: Lead the implementation of IGA solutions and integrate them with critical enterprise applications and infrastructure.
Technical Oversight: Provide direction to mid-level and junior Engineers; train and groom top talent.
Documentation: Follow approved life cycle methodologies and create comprehensive design and testing documentation.
Collaboration: Coordinate with Product Management, Engineering, and Customer Success teams to resolve technical issues via debugging and research.
Sales Support: Assist direct and partner sales teams with technical pre-sales, including creating proofs of concept (POCs) and addressing customer objections
WHAT YOU BRING:
Bachelor’s degree in Engineering or similar (or equivalent experience)
2+ years at a Senior Consultant level or above focusing on the design and deployment of Identity Governance products.
Domain Expertise:
User Lifecycle Management, Provisioning, and Reconciliation.
Auditing, Reporting, and Access Certification.
SoD (Segregation of Duties) and Cloud Security.
Technical Skills: * Strong Java/J2EE and SQL knowledge.
Web Services (REST/SOAP) and Directories.
Unix Shell/Perl scripting and Batch Jobs.
Soft Skills: Excellent presentation skills and the ability to thrive in a high-energy, fast-paced environment.
